AMB Series Unmanned Chassis AMB (Auto Mobile Base) don abin hawa mai sarrafa kansa na agv, chassis na duniya wanda aka tsara don motocin da ke jagorantar masu sarrafa kansu na agv, yana ba da wasu fasaloli kamar gyaran taswira da kewayawa na wuri. Wannan chassis mara matuki don keken agv yana ba da hanyoyin sadarwa masu yawa kamar I/O da CAN don hawa manyan kayayyaki daban-daban tare da software mai ƙarfi na abokin ciniki da tsarin aikawa don taimakawa masu amfani da sauri kammala ƙera da amfani da motocin masu sarrafa kansu na agv. Akwai ramuka huɗu na hawa a saman chassis mara matuki na jerin AMB don motocin da ke jagorantar masu sarrafa kansu na agv, wanda ke tallafawa faɗaɗawa ba bisa ƙa'ida ba tare da jacking, rollers, manipulators, latent traction, nuni, da sauransu don cimma aikace-aikace da yawa na chassis ɗaya. AMB tare da SEER Enterprise Enhanced Digitalization na iya cimma jigilar ɗaruruwan samfuran AMB tare da tura su a lokaci guda, wanda ke inganta matakin fasaha na jigilar kayayyaki na ciki da sufuri a masana'anta.

● Takaddun Shaidar Tsaron CE, Ingantaccen Aiki & Ma'aunin Tsaro Mai Kyau ta Tsarin Zane
Takaddun shaida na CE (ISO 3691-4:2020) yana ba da mafi girman matakin inganci da tabbacin aminci, wanda ke tallafawa fitarwa.
An tanada I/O, CAN, RS485 da sauran hanyoyin sadarwa don faɗaɗa tsarin matakin sama, wanda zai iya aiwatar da aikace-aikacen robot daban-daban.
● Daidaitaccen Matsayi na ±5 mm
Daidaiton wurin kewayawa na ±5 mm da kuma saurin kewayawa na 1.5 m/s yana taimaka wa kamfanoni su yi aiki yadda ya kamata.
● Ayyuka Gabaɗaya da Faɗaɗawa Ba Tare da Wahala Ba
Ayyukan asali sun haɗa da gyaran taswira, gyaran samfuri, sanyawa da kewayawa, tsarin motsi na asali (bambanci), ƙarin fa'idodi na gefe (rollers, jacking, latent traction), hanyoyin sadarwa, da sauransu.
● Tsaftace AJI NA 4, Mafi Aminci
Gwajin tsafta na ISO CLASS4, ana iya amfani da shi kai tsaye a masana'antu masu buƙatar tsafta kamar semiconductor.
● Gano Matsalolin 3D, Mafi Tsaro
Ana tallafawa gano cikas na 3D da kewayawa mai haske don ƙara haɓaka aikin aminci na samfur.
Sigar Musamman
| Samfurin samfurin | AMB-150 / AMB-150-D | AMB-300 / AMB-300-D | AMB-300XS | |
| Sigogi na asali | Hanyar kewayawa | Laser SLAM | Laser SLAM | Laser SLAM |
| Yanayin tuƙi | Bambancin Tayoyi Biyu | Bambancin Tayoyi Biyu | Bambancin Tayoyi Biyu | |
| Launin harsashi | Farin Lu'u-lu'u / Baƙin Lu'u-lu'u | Farin Lu'u-lu'u / Baƙin Lu'u-lu'u | RAL9003 | |
| L*W*H(mm) | 800*560*200 | 1000*700*200 | 842*582*300 | |
| Diamita na juyawa (mm) | 840 | 1040 | 972.6 | |
| Nauyi (tare da baturi) (kg) | 66 | 144 | 120 | |
| Ƙarfin kaya (kg) | 150 | 300 | 300 | |
| Mafi ƙarancin faɗin da za a iya wucewa (mm) | 700 | 840 | 722 | |
| Sigogi na Aiki | ||||
| Daidaiton wurin kewayawa (mm*) | ±5 | ±5 | ±5 | |
| Daidaiton kusurwar kewayawa (°) | ±0.5 | ±0.5 | ±0.5 | |
| Gudun kewayawa (m/s) | ≤1.4 | ≤1.4 | ≤1.5 | |
| Sigogin baturi | Bayanan Baturi (V/Ah) | 48/35 (Lithium na Ternary) | 48/52 (Lithium na Ternary) | 48/40 (Lithium na Ternary) |
| Cikakken rayuwar batir (h) | 12 | 12 | 12 | |
| Lokacin caji (10-80%) (10-80%) (h) | ≤2 | ≤ 2.5 | ≤ 2.5 | |
| Hanyar caji | Maɓallin hannu/Atomatik/Switch | Maɓallin hannu/Atomatik/Switch | Maɓallin hannu/Atomatik/Switch | |
| Fadada hanyoyin sadarwa | Power DO | Hanya Bakwai (jimillar ƙarfin kaya 24V/2A) | Hanya Bakwai (jimillar ƙarfin kaya 24V/2A) | Hanya Uku (jimillar ƙarfin kaya 24V/2A) |
| DI | Hanya Goma (NPN) | Hanya Goma (NPN) | Hanya Goma Sha Ɗaya (PNP/NPN) | |
| E-stop interface | Fitarwa ta Hanya Biyu | Fitarwa ta Hanya Biyu | Fitarwa ta Hanya Biyu | |
| Cibiyar sadarwa mai waya | Ethernet mai hanyoyi uku na RJ45 gigabit | Ethernet mai hanyoyi uku na RJ45 gigabit | M12 X-Code gigabit ethernet mai hanyoyi biyu | |
| Tsarin tsari | Lambar Lidar | 1 ko 2 | 1 ko 2 | 2 (SICK nanoScan3) |
| Nunin HMI | ● | ● | - | |
| Maɓallin tsayawa ta E | ● | ● | ● | |
| Ƙararrawa | ● | ● | - | |
| Mai magana | ● | ● | ● | |
| Hasken yanayi | ● | ● | ● | |
| Tashar Bumpers | - | - | ● | |
| Ayyuka | Yawo ta Wi-Fi | ● | ● | ● |
| Cajin atomatik | ● | ● | ● | |
| Gane shiryayye | ● | ● | ● | |
| Kewaya mai nuna Laser | 〇 | 〇 | 〇 | |
| Gujewa daga cikas na 3D | 〇 | 〇 | 〇 | |
| Takaddun shaida | ISO 3691-4 | - | - | ● |
| EMC/ESD | ● | ● | ● | |
| UN38.3 | ● | ● | ● | |
| Tsafta | - | ISO Aji na 4 | ISO Aji na 4 | |
* Daidaiton kewayawa yawanci yana nufin daidaiton maimaitawa da robot ke bi zuwa tashar.
● Na yau da kullun 〇 Babu zaɓi
